
Vulnerabilities in CouchDB
Vulnerability: Multiple vulnerabilities in CouchDB
Danger: High
Patch: Yes
Number of vulnerabilities: 3
CVE ID: CVE-2012-5641
CVE-2012-5649
CVE-2012-5650
Vector of operation: Remote
Impact: Cross Site Scripting, Disclosure of sensitive data, System compromise
Affected products: Apache CouchDB 1.x
Affected versions: Apache CouchDB versions prior to 1.0.4., Apache CouchDB versions prior to 1.1.2., Apache CouchDB versions prior to 1.2.1.
Description:
The vulnerability allows a remote user to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
1. An error in the unescaped backslashes URL. A remote user can gain access to sensitive data on the system.
2. An error in the processing of the answer JSONP. A remote user can execute arbitrary code on the target system.
3. The vulnerability is caused due to insufficient input validation in certain parameters. This can be exploited to execute arbitrary HTML and script code in a user’s browser session in context of an affected site.
Manufacturer URL: http://couchdb.apache.org/
Solution: Install the latest version 1.0.4, 1.1.2 or 1.2.1 from the manufacturer.
